Nightshelter

The Nightshelter provides accommodation on a night-by-night basis to people who would otherwise have to sleep rough. People that come to the Nightshelter will need to obtain a referral either from one of our other projects or another agency.

The service:

• Provides warm, safe accommodation in shared rooms
• Offers an evening meal and breakfast
• Facilitates access to more permanent accommodation and other services including healthcare
• Offers use of shower and washing machine
• Gives out clean clothes, sleeping bags and blankets when available
